Parc du Cotillet — Mont-Saint-Aignan

About this place

Preserved natural area in the south-west of Mont-Saint-Aignan, a remnant of the rural surroundings of Rouen. The Bois du Cotillet offers shaded paths for walks with a dog on a lead.

Good to know before you go

Reported hazards

Fine of 35 EUR for a dog not kept on a lead and 135 EUR for not picking up fouling (Ville de Mont-Saint-Aignan · June 2026).

Specific rules

Dogs admitted on a lead in the parks and gardens of Mont-Saint-Aignan. The Ville reminds visitors (June 2026) that until September a lead is required in the woods and natural areas to protect wildlife during the breeding season. Dogs off the lead are tolerated only in the leisure park and the village park under the owner's supervision.
